  1. Click ‘Get Form’ to open the California lien sale abandoned vehicle document in the editor.
  2. Begin by filling in the 'License Number', 'State Registered', and 'License Expiration Date' fields. Ensure that all information is accurate to avoid delays.
  3. Next, provide the 'Vehicle Identification Number (VIN)', 'Year', 'Make', and 'Model'. This information is crucial for identifying the vehicle involved in the lien sale.
  4. In the storage section, indicate any applicable storage charges or fees. Remember, charges over 60 days must comply with California Vehicle Code §10650 and §10652.
  5. Complete the interested parties section by listing all relevant individuals or entities involved in the lien sale process.
  6. Finally, sign and print your name as the lienholder or agent, along with your contact details. Make sure to certify under penalty of perjury that all information provided is true.

Any peace officer may remove a vehicle located within the territorial limits in which the officer or vehicle abatement officer may act, when any vehicle is abandoned, parked, or left standing upon a highway for 72 or more consecutive hours. (Authority: Vehicle Code Section 22651(k).)
If the vehicle is on private property, its considered abandoned after 24 hours without the owners consent. Local ordinances can also dictate specific timeframes for abandonment.
To obtain a title for an abandoned vehicle, start by notifying local authorities or the DMV as required. Many states require a formal abandoned vehicle report and a waiting period before you can apply for a new title. You may need to publish a public notice and provide proof of attempts to contact the owner.
